Firstly before you order this tv , make sure you have room to access the hosue with the box.I nearly ahd to refuse the delivery but the delivery guys managed to get the box up one flight of stairs and into my flat.
My current tv was on its last legs so saw the 75 inch LG QNED86 4K Smart TV 2024 on a promotion website and decided to try and get on the campaign to review it. After unloading the tv from the box and installing the the very heavy but functional stand it was time to tune in the terrestrial channels and link up my other av hardware to the HDMI connections which all went very smoothly.The LG setup menus are easy to understand and had the tv up and running in around 15 minutes with settings suited to my watching style and what I watch.
The good thing about the qned tv over oled tvs is in large rooms like mine with lots of windows there is less reflection on the screen which s why I went for QNED tv over Oled.
The sound from the internal speakers is good but If you are used to using soundbars or av set ups you do notice a lacking of bass in the speakers o I will hopefully getting a soundbar in the next couple of weeks.
The apps on the tv load and run very quickly and I am very impressed in how quickly they load and how they automatically set the picture quality especially on things like BBC iplayer which automatically went to HDR mode to reveal a very bright and crystal clear picture which is especially for for sports and nature programmes.
I received a discount on this via a promotion but would have probably bought this tv at full price but more than likely the 65 inch version if at full price.
Overall I am very impressed with the ease of use of tv, the setup of the tv and the functionality of the remote which is very sensitive but easy to use.The picture quality is sharp , bright and with the correct set up you will be very happy with this tv in your home
